Hi-Fi Wooden Speakers Priced Under $50


 Genius SP-HF500A

Genius just launched the SP-HF500A, a two-way Hi-Fi wood-enclosed speaker set that is priced under $50! Great for watching movies from your PC, listening to music or playing video games, the speakers feature a three-inch driver powered by a 14W amplifier. There is also a button for power control and one for timbre right on the front of the speaker cabinet.

Other features include an extra line-in jack to connect an iPod, MP3 player, or CD player without disconnecting the speakers from a PC, as well as a headphone jack for private listening.

The Genius SP-HF500A speakers are priced at $44.99 and will be available in November 2009.

DataTraveler 410 USB Flash Drive Now Transfers Files Faster


 DataTraveler 410 USB Flash drive

Kingston Technology just announced it is increasing read and write speeds on its DataTraveler 410 USB Flash drive to 20MB/sec. read and write. The faster read and write speeds make the DataTraveler 410 perfect for music, videos, high-definition photos and more. It also includes SecureTraveler software which lets you create a password-protected area of the drive called the "Privacy Zone."

The DataTraveler 410 USB drive features a swivel design and is available in capacities up to 32GB. DataTraveler 410 drives have a five-year warranty with 24/7 tech support. Prices start at $26 (4GB).

NETGEAR Stora 1TB NAS Shares Your Files


 NETGEAR Stora

NETGEAR today announced NETGEAR Stora, a new network attached storage (NAS) device for home media. With Stora you can centralize photos, music, movies and files and use them on nearly any network device. Easy to use (even for non-technical users), Stora lets you share photos, videos, and files without uploading them to the Internet or transferring them over email. Through www.MyStora.com, you, along with friends you give access, can view media files from an Internet-connected device, such as laptops, PCs and smartphones.

Toshiba Intros Wireless Universal Docking Station


 Toshiba dynadock wireless U

Toshiba just announced the availability of its universal dynadock wireless U USB docking station. This device wirelessly connects to printers, scanners, router, speakers, an additional monitor…the list could go on and on. The point being, you don't need to physically connect your laptop to a docking station, which results in less clutter.

Features include:

  • Automatic Connectivity: The dynadock wireless U can be set up to automatically connect to the laptop when within range.
  • Data Protection: One touch undock button ensures all peripherals shut down properly when undocking.
  • Enhanced Productivity: Six USB 2.0 ports including two front Sleep-and-Charge USB ports that supply power to cell phones, MP3 players and other devices even if your PC is off.
  • Multimedia: Integrated Digital Audio card adds high quality 7.1 surround sound.
  • High Resolution: HD Digital Video card for connecting to an extra VGA or DVI monitor with up to 1680 x 1050 resolution.
  • Dedicated Video Support: Dedicated wireless radio for enhanced video performance.
  • Bi-directional Audio Support: Bi-directional ISOCH support for Audio, webcams, microphones and USB speakers.
  • Easy Software Installation: Toshiba dynadock Utility software for all video and audio drivers customize the dynadock experience.

Print, Share, and Back Up Files Wirelessly


 Belkin Home Base

The new Belkin Home Base lets anyone within an existing wireless network print to a single, shared printer from anywhere in the home. Simply attach an external hard drive to one of the USB ports on the device and you're ready to save and share pictures, music, and more.

Home Base will automatically back up the connected computer's files to a connected external hard drive, so you don't have to worry about sudden data loss. The device also has an automatic sharing feature, which automatically uploads your new photos to a Flickr or Picasa account. You can also access media files stored on your PS3 or Xbox 360.

Features:

  • Connect and access up to 4 USB 2.0 devices over an existing wireless network
  • Automatically back up files and share pictures on Flickr and Picasa
  • Access media files stored on your gaming console
  • Features push-button WPS security
  • Compatible with 802.11b/g/n devices

The Belkin Home Base is now available for $129.99.

Adesso Slim Touch Desktop Keyboard


 Adesso AKB-440

Short on desk space? Adesso's latest desktop keyboard, the AKB-440, features a touchpad located on the right of the keypad which works as a mouse. It has a vertical scrolling and tapping feature and two touchpad buttons for right and left click mouse functions. Back and forward, zoom in and out, and horizontal scrolling functions are also available by installing the GlidePoint touchpad driver.

The AKB-440 also has embedded multimedia and internet hotkeys, so you can control home entertainment functions directly on the keyboard.

The AKB-440 keyboard is compatible with Windows Vista, XP and 2000, as well as Mac OS X. It is available now at www.adesso.com and has an MSRP of $59.99.

Kensington Essentials Kit for Netbooks


 Kensington Essentials Kit for Netbooks

Perfect for the college student heading off to school, Kensington has a new Essentials Kit for Netbooks. The kit features computer accessories that were designed with a netbook in mind. Each Kensington netbook accessory is sized just right for your netbook and fits easily in your bag.

Accessories in the kit include:

  • Wired Mouse for netbooks: Plug-n-play via USB and built-in scroll wheel
  • Security Lock for netbooks: Attaches to the Kensington Security Slot found on netbooks with 10,000 personalized combinations
  • Reversible Sleeve for Netbooks: Stores & protects up to a 10" netbook

The Kensington Essentials Kit for Netbooks has a 2-year warranty. But best of all…this handy kit is priced at just $39.99.

Canon's New SELPHY ES40 Photo Printer Talks to You


 Canon SELPHY ES40

Canon just introduced the new SELPHY ES40 Compact Photo Printer. This portable printer has ink and paper in one cartridge and prints color or black and white images in either credit card or postcard sizes. But what makes this portable printer different is it talks to you! It has a voice guidance system that gives you step-by-step instructions for printing and adding graphics to images without having to read the manual. Because, really, who reads the manual anyway?

The printer also features a, large 3.5-inch LCD screen, Easy Scroll Wheel and a Creative Print function that lets you add things like stamps, frames, and effects to your pictures. Its Portrait Image Optimize feature has face detection, backlight correction and noise reduction, as well.

The SELPHY ES40 doesn't need to be connected to a computer to print photos. You can print directly from your memory card, camera or Bluetooth device. It will be available in September 2009 with an MSRP of $149.99.
